Lewis-Palmer has gone 8-0-1 against Discovery Canyon recently and they'll look to pad the win column further on Thursday. The Lewis-Palmer Rangers will venture away from home to face off against the Discovery Canyon Thunder at 7:00 p.m. Lewis-Palmer is no doubt hoping to put an end to a five-game streak of away losses.
Lewis-Palmer is likely headed into the match with a focus on the second half, which is when things went downhill against Coronado on Monday. Lewis-Palmer fell just short of Coronado by a score of 1-0. That's two games in a row now that the Rangers have lost by just one goal.
Meanwhile, Discovery Canyon managed to keep up with Cheyenne Mountain until halftime on Thursday, but things quickly went downhill from there. Discovery Canyon lost 4-0 to Cheyenne Mountain. The Thunder have struggled against the Red-Tailed Hawks recently, as their game on Thursday was their fifth consecutive lost matchup.
Lewis-Palmer's loss dropped their record down to 3-7-1. As for Discovery Canyon, their defeat dropped their record down to 4-6-1.
Lewis-Palmer beat Discovery Canyon by a goal in their previous meeting back in September of 2023, winning 2-1. The rematch might be a little tougher for Lewis-Palmer since the team won't have the home-pitch advantage this time around. We'll see if the change in venue makes a difference.
